EDM wire erosion, also known as electrical discharge machining wire erosion, is a cutting-edge technology that plays a crucial role in various industries It offers tremendous precision and accuracy while machining complex shapes and intricate details on a variety of conductive materials This article explores the fascinating world of EDM wire erosion and sheds light on its immense capabilities and applications.

EDM wire erosion is a machining process that applies electrical discharge spark erosion to cut and shape materials It involves the use of a thin metallic wire, typically made of brass, as an electrode The wire is electrically charged and guided through the material, generating electrical sparks that rapidly melt and vaporize the material This controlled erosion allows for the creation of intricate and precise shapes with extreme accuracy.

One of the major advantages of EDM wire erosion is its ability to work with a wide range of materials, including hardened metals, conductive ceramics, exotic alloys, and even fragile materials This versatility makes it an invaluable tool in the aerospace, medical, automotive, and electronics industries, where the demand for intricate and complex components is continuously growing.

In the aerospace industry, EDM wire erosion is widely used for producing turbine blades, fuel injection nozzles, and various other critical components The technology’s exceptional precision ensures that each part is manufactured to the exact specifications required for optimal performance Furthermore, EDM wire erosion allows for the creation of complex geometries that are often impossible to achieve using traditional machining techniques.

The medical field also greatly benefits from EDM wire erosion Implantable medical devices, such as pacemakers and artificial joints, require intricate shapes and tight tolerances EDM wire erosion enables the production of such components with unprecedented precision, ensuring their reliability and functionality Additionally, the technology’s non-contact nature eliminates the risk of physical damage to delicate materials, making it suitable for manufacturing surgical instruments and other sensitive medical tools.

It helps achieve superior fuel efficiency by enabling the production of lightweight components with intricate designs The technology is extensively used in the manufacturing of fuel injectors, transmission gears, engine valves, and other critical parts that require precise geometries to optimize performance Furthermore, EDM wire erosion significantly reduces production time and costs compared to traditional machining methods.

The electronics industry heavily relies on EDM wire erosion for the production of intricate molds, wire connectors, and precision parts for various consumer electronics devices The technology allows for precise shaping of delicate components, ensuring proper fitting and connectivity Moreover, the capability to work with conductive ceramics and exotic alloys makes it invaluable for manufacturing cutting-edge electronic components.

In addition to its vast applications, EDM wire erosion also offers several advantages over traditional machining methods Its non-contact cutting method eliminates the need for expensive and time-consuming tool changes, making it ideal for small production runs or prototyping The technology’s high precision ensures consistent quality and reduces the occurrence of errors, saving time and resources in the long run Moreover, the process is not limited to straight cuts and can produce complex shapes with incredible accuracy and repeatability.
